Ghost Recon Advanced Warfighter 2 Demo Released

Ubisoft announced that the singleplayer demo for Ghost Recon Advanced Warfighter 2 (GRAW2) PC has now been released. It contains the first level of the singleplayer campaign and weighs in at a hefty 1.77GB. The full PC version of Ubisoft's tactical action game sequel will be released in two weeks.
